Targeted gene editors effectively fix PLP1 mutations in brain cells that make myelin

Updated

Abstract

Essence

Spatially concentrating adenine base-editor activity improved correction of PLP1 mutations in hard-to-edit oligodendrocytes.

Evidence

A preclinical base-editing platform study used SunTag recruitment and compact Cas9 variants to test cABE editing of PLP1A243V in oligodendrocytes and measured localization, RNA off-target effects, and myelination-related phenotypes.

Caveat

The findings support a technical framework for PMD gene therapy, but human delivery, durability, and clinical benefit were not tested.
